Vlaardingen, Netherlands — VERON Afdeling A59 Nieuwe Waterweg was founded on May 8, 1982, and serves nearly 100 members primarily located in the northern region along the Nieuwe Waterweg, stretching from Schiedam to Hoek van Holland.
Club Facilities and Location
The chapter's main location is in Vlaardingen, utilizing a spacious building within the Dr. Moerman allotment garden complex at Arij Koplaan 2.
- The club building features a small canteen offering reasonably priced coffee, tea, soft drinks, beer, and snacks. Members can also purchase local produce like vegetables, fruit, and honey from the allotment garden members, depending on the season.
- The location is easily accessible by public transport (Vlaardingen West metro station is within walking distance), as well as by bicycle and car, with ample parking available.
Club Station PI4VNW
VERON Nieuwe Waterweg is one of the few VERON chapters that boasts its own dedicated club station, PI4VNW, where "VNW" stands for VERON Nieuwe Waterweg.
- The station is equipped with both HF and VHF-UHF transceivers.
- It features a 20-meter high extendable mast, mounting a 3-element Fritzel Yagi antenna for the 10, 15, and 20-meter bands, and a VHF-UHF antenna.
- Members are also welcome to bring and operate their own equipment at the club.
Chapter Evenings
Club evenings are held on the 1st and 3rd Tuesday of every month.
- The location is open from 7:30 PM until approximately 10:00 PM.
- These evenings often include lectures and demonstrations. On other nights, there's always plenty of opportunity for various activities.
Activities at chapter evenings include:
- Experimentation
- Self-building projects
- QSL-card service
- Lectures and demos
- Exchanging experiences
- Operating the club station
- Sales days
- General socializing and discussion about the hobby
Other Activities
The chapter regularly organizes "external" activities, such as:
- Participation in field days.
- Involvement in the Lighthouse Weekend.
- Members are sometimes active from the Landtong Rozenburg, at the mouth of the Maas river.
- The PI4VNW club station occasionally participates in contests, and several members are active in the VERON Chapter Competition.
Weekly Radio Round
The Nieuwe Waterweg Ronde (radio round) is held every Sunday at 11:00 AM on 145.525 MHz FM.
